Origins of the Surname 'Trinkley'

The surname 'Trinkley' is of American origin, with a prevalence of 241 incidences in the United States. While the exact origins of the surname are not definitively known, it is believed to have originated as a variation of the surname 'Trenkley' or 'Trinkler'. The surname 'Trenkley' is of German origin, derived from the Middle High German word 'trenken', meaning 'to drink'. It is possible that the surname 'Trinkley' was originally bestowed upon individuals who were known for their love of drink or were involved in the brewing or distilling of beverages.
